AI Didn’t Kill Manual QA — It Killed the Boring Half of It

Three years of predictions said AI would replace software testers. Instead, 89% of organizations are experimenting with AI in QA, only 15% have scaled it, AI-generated code has become the industry's biggest new source of bugs — and the testers who remain are being paid more, not less.
